Output 94088bdd8e002840badcd16b009687345d65e48cf4986a58308656dd18730575:0

value
487089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f5b120a758d48a7f3908c51e8ed7afd67449066 OP_EQUAL
address
3K8p5sTH54X6Rx7zJhHGvnSXW6SWBW98X7
transaction
94088bdd8e002840badcd16b009687345d65e48cf4986a58308656dd18730575
confirmations
371083
spent
true